Carroll ousts Cardinals in WCAC’s, girls head to states Tuesday

Posted On: Tuesday, February 25, 2014
By: wsimmons

Junior Alex Stipano, above, led Ireton with 17points. She was selected to the honorable mention list for the WCAC in voting by Conference coaches.

Archbishop Carroll, led by first-team, all-WCAC performer Kenyatta Butler’s 20 points, knocked Bishop Ireton out of the 2014 WCAC basketball championship tournament with an 87-53 win in Washington on Thursday night.

The Cardinals opened the game well and battled the Lions to 17-14 after one quarter. As has been a problem often in the season, the second period can be a difficult one for Ireton, and this contest was no exception.   The home team dumped 28 second quarter points on Ireton to race to a 45-24 halftime advantage.

Bishop Ireton steadied out of the locker room in the third stanza as they were outscored 15-12 by the physical Lions,  but the 60-36 count heading into the final period was more than the Cardinals would be able to overcome.

Alex Stipano, an honorable mention awardee in the all conference balloting, led Ireton with 17 points, Isabelle Kendall added 8, Kellen Phillips had 6.  Heather Pearson, Michelle Montgomery, and Cece Leone each scored 5 for the Cardinals.

In addition to Butler’s 20, the Lions got 13 from Daja Conte-Hill and Bianca White while Lyndsey Downing added 10.

For Bishop Ireton (6-24, 0-18) the Cardinals now head to VISAA Division I basketball playoff as an 11th seed where they challenge 6th seeded St Catherine’s in Richmond at 6pm. Winner gets #3 Liberty Christian on Wednesday in Lynchburg.
